#f9cc62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f9cc62 is composed of 97.6% red, 80%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.1% magenta, 60.6%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 42.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 68%. #f9cc62 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#f39900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#f9cc62 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f9cc62 has RGB values of R:249, G:204,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.61,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16370786.

Shades and Tints of #f9cc62
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0900 is the darkest color, while #fffd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f9cc62
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aeaead is the less saturated color, while #f9cc62 is the most saturated one.
